6) Given A C R", the derived set A' is the set of all Cluster points of A. (a) Prove that A' is Closed. (b) Prove that A = A U A'. (c) If A = A', A is sometimes said to be perfect. Give examples of perfect and nonperfect subsets of R\" (there are examples for any n E N, but feel free to provide examples for only one an E N). Given a set A C R" the closure of A is defined to be the intersection of all closed sets that contain A. The closure is denoted A
